Exactly what does a Libero Do?
A libero is essentially a back again-row defender, chargeable for receiving serves, digging attacks, and retaining the flow of the game. Their ability established is centered on keeping the ball in Perform and giving exact passes towards the setter, helping to transition the crew from protection to offense.

The libero commonly performs in the backcourt and in no way rotates on the entrance row. This participant is most Energetic through provide get and defensive performs, and should have sharp reflexes, fast footwork, and exceptional anticipation techniques. They are really the main line of protection and infrequently act as being the stabilizing pressure in substantial-force predicaments.

Exclusive Regulations for that Libero
To protect their specialized role, the libero follows unique rules that differentiate them from other gamers:

No Attacking Earlier mentioned The web: Liberos can't total an assault hit from wherever within the court Should the ball is fully previously mentioned the net at enough time of Speak to.

No Serving (in some leagues): Customarily, liberos were not permitted to serve. Nevertheless, lots of present day leagues, which includes NCAA and FIVB, now allow liberos to provide in particular rotations.

No Blocking or Aiming to Block: Blocking is strictly prohibited for liberos, aligning with their back-row-only purpose.

Set Constraints: If a libero makes use of an overhand finger go in front of the assault line (three-meter line), a teammate can not lawfully attack the ball earlier mentioned the net. They need to bump established from in entrance or overhead set from guiding the road.

Distinct Uniform: Liberos ought to put on a contrasting jersey shade to generally be very easily distinguishable by xin88 referees and spectators.

One of the most special components of the libero is their ability to substitute in and out on the match without counting toward the crew’s substitution Restrict. These exchanges can materialize repeatedly, provided that they come about during a dead ball and stick to suitable rotation styles.
